Now, if you were to come on board as a Facilities Manager, we’d ask you to do the following for us:
- Supervise services regarding buildings, equipment, janitorial, and grounds maintenance.
- Procure sub-contractor services, schedule installations, and oversee repairs.
- Implement preventative programs per site-specific systems, equipment, and building maintenance.
- Ensure implementation of safety regulations and programs.
- Maintain records for equipment inspections, rotational work assignments, and overtime allowances.
- Manage budgetary needs, monitor expenditures, and take corrective action when needed.
- Evaluate operations for quality and effectiveness and make recommendations for improvement.
- Review financial reports, recognize variations, and provide corrective actions to achieve budget.
- Ensure that all legislative requirements are met, involving construction, installation, fire, safety and sanitation.
Think you have what it takes to be our Facilities Manager? We’re committed to hiring the best talent for the role. Here’s how we’ll know you will be successful:
- Minimum 5 years of supervisory experience in a commercial or institutional facility.
- Knowledge of facilities management, including: heating, air conditioning, electrical, plumbing, equipment, janitorial, and information technology.
- Proven experience in project management, procurement, contracts, bids, and quotes.
- Intermediate proficiency in Microsoft Office.
- Solid interpersonal and communication skills (verbal and written) in French.
